Profile
The two-year MSc Landscape Architecture and Planning programme has been designed to stimulate you to reach the top in the field of landscape architecture and spatial planning. You learn to understand and manage the complex relationships between people, nature and landscape. You combine your professional physical design and spatial planning skills with your ability to conduct research and extensively reflect on the effects of your work. Both the creative process of making plans and designs on various spatial scales and with different time horizons, and the organisation of interactive and participatory decision making processes are key elements of this programme. You will primarily focus on rural-urban metropolitan landscapes, considered in their dynamic and global context of cultural, ecological, technological, economic and political transformation. In this way, the Wageningen MLP programme differs from similarly named MA programmes.Specialisations:-Landscape Architecture-Spatial Planning

Admissions Requirements
A bachelor's degree in a related field is required. Applicants from non-anglophone countries must provide proof of English proficiency (TOEFL 92 and IELTS 6.5).Undergraduate GPA is evaluated and typical requires at least a 3.0/3.3 average.Admission Deadline: May 1
